Stepping Up Carbon Reduction Strategies
Both the coffee and the tea industry have been implementing initiatives to reduce carbon emissions for many years. But now, companies are expanding their efforts, shifting from carbon offsets to insetting, investing directly in farmers and supply chains to lower their footprint. By Anne-Marie Hardie

Cold Brew Coffee: From a Historically Niche Category to Global Phenomenon
Cold brew coffee has evolved from niche category with a storied history to a global sensation. In this new five-part series on cold brew coffee, Dr Steffen Schwarz, the founder and director of Coffee Consulate, examines the history of cold brew coffee, the science of cold brew extraction, the chemical and sensory profile, hygiene and food safety challenges, and practical recommendations for coffee professionals. Part One focuses on the centuries-old history of cold brew and the various preparation methods.
Specialty Decaf Coffee is Riding the Third Wave
Despite the impact of high coffee prices, the specialty decaffeinated coffee market is experiencing growth due to changes in consumers lifestyles, demand for higher quality, improved flavour, and ethically sourced beans. A new initiative aims to further spur the growth of the specialty decaf coffee market. By Vladislav Vorotnikov.
